The MAC/VAL has joined BIENALSUR 2019 with two actions. Firstly, the residence of Argentine artist Hugo Aveta, an invitation to produce a specific work in tune with the territory, resulting in the project La facination de la faille, in which this photographer and artist from Córdoba revisited his main research tropes, such as time, archives and history. In addition, this institution located in the suburbs of Paris, will be part of the biennial programme with the exhibition Persona Grata?, featuring more than one hundred works by artists from different latitudes who question the universal and humanistic notion of hospitality through the prism of the present. With their own vision and sensitivity, these creators approach all the dimensions of what builds or drives the notions of reception and otherness. They thus express an implicit statement against the current rejection of “the other”, something so evident these days in migratory problems. The exhibition hosts the essence of Jacques Derrida’s assertion: “Hospitality makes the impossible possible”.
